Sandcastle economics

As we enter Q3 2024, economic growth remains robust, sectors such as defence, AI and obesity drug manufacturing are booming, and asset prices are at an all-time high. But could factors such as unsustainable fiscal spending in the US, geopolitical shocks or gloomy demographic trends destroy our fragile sandcastle economy? In this Q3 Outlook, you can get our take on why European equities and short-duration quality bonds look interesting. You can also read why energy commodities may come in focus and where to look within forex.
